CEO Son Jung-hyun was born in 1968 and is a business executive who graduated from Korea University with a degree in International Trade and completed an MBA at the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ania.

Subsequently, he held strategic and investment roles at SK Telecom and SK Holdings, and then moved to Shinsegae I&C, an affiliate of Shinsegae Group, where he served as Head of the IT Business Division and CEO.

 

In particular, he is recognized for his strengths in data and digital-based management and is classified as a 'digital strategy CEO.'

In 2022, he was appointed as the CEO of Starbucks Korea and took on the role of organizational reform and platform strengthening.

 

 

2. The Tank Day Controversy and Why It Led to the CEO's Dismissal

The problem began with the 'Tank Day' marketing held on May 18, 2026. The event was displayed on the Starbucks app with the phrase 'Slam on the desk,' and criticism followed that this expression evoked the May 18 Democratization Movement and the torture and death of Park Jong-chul.

 

As the controversy spread, Starbucks Korea immediately issued an apology and suspended the event.

However, as public opinion worsened, Shinsegae Group Chairman Chung Yong-jin stepped in to respond personally, and CEO Son Jung-hyun was eventually dismissed on the same day.

 

 

3. Key Issue: The Structure of the Controversy Extending from May 18 to May 3 and April 16

This incident escalated not as a single event, but as multiple factors overlapped. It was pointed out that sensitive numbers and dates appeared repeatedly, extending from the tumbler capacity of 503ml, the April 16th promotion, to the May 18th Tank Day event.

 

For this reason, strong criticism was raised by some that it was not a simple mistake, but a 'planning that failed to consider the context.'

 

 

4. Why Was the Shareholding Structure of E-Mart and Starbucks Important?

One aspect that is invariably mentioned in this situation is corporate governance. Currently, E-Mart is the largest shareholder, holding approximately 67.5% of Starbucks Korea's shares.

Due to this structure, the controversy at Starbucks Korea is not merely a brand issue but a structure that can immediately escalate into a risk for the entire Shinsegae Group.

 

In particular, with even a clause being discussed allowing the headquarters to reacquire shares in the event of severe damage to brand value under the contract terms,

Analysis suggests that the group had no choice but to respond quickly.

 

This incident is not merely a marketing mistake, but an example demonstrating the risks that arise when a company fails to properly consider the social context.
